W>> I run php.exe info.php4 > info.html, then info.html shows
W>> doc_root , session.save_path, according to my settings.
W>> However, if I run http://localhost/php/info.php4 , then
W>> doc_root shows  "no value" and session.save_path shows
W>> "/tmp" which I think is a default value. This for local and
W>> master value.

I'd suggest you to remove any php.ini's and any php3 remains (or moving
them to some dark and dry place where system won't find them). Use global
search for it, don't trust you memory. Then install new php.exe and
php.ini and work with them. If this still doesn't work, you probably have
some other misconfiguration.
